About

Wenbin Wan is a scholar working on Physiology, Molecular Biology and Neurology. According to data from OpenAlex, Wenbin Wan has authored 36 papers receiving a total of 1.8k indexed citations (citations by other indexed papers that have themselves been cited), including 16 papers in Physiology, 10 papers in Molecular Biology and 7 papers in Neurology. Recurrent topics in Wenbin Wan’s work include Alzheimer's disease research and treatments (12 papers), Advanced Glycation End Products research (5 papers) and Barrier Structure and Function Studies (4 papers). Wenbin Wan is often cited by papers focused on Alzheimer's disease research and treatments (12 papers), Advanced Glycation End Products research (5 papers) and Barrier Structure and Function Studies (4 papers). Wenbin Wan collaborates with scholars based in China, Australia and United States. Wenbin Wan's co-authors include Shijin Xia, Bill Kalionis, Yaming Li, Xiantao Tai, Junzhen Wu, Lan Cao, Ramin Khanabdali, Lumei Liu, Songbai Zheng and Zigao Wang and has published in prestigious journals such as PLoS ONE, Journal of Neurochemistry and Frontiers in Immunology.
